Adaptive Signifi cance of Evergreen vs. Deciduous Leaves: Solving the Triple Paradox
Patterns in the dominance of evergreen vs. deciduous plants have long interested ecologists, biogeographers, and global modellers. But previous models to account for these patterns have signifi cant weaknesses. متن کاملThe Reproductive System and Development
The male reproductive system includes the gonads (testes), a series of specialized ducts (the epididymis, ductus deferens, ejaculatory duct, and urethra), accessory glands (the seminal vesicles, prostate, and bulbourethral glands), and the external genitalia (penis and scrotum).
